IPv6 address disclosure via unblocked reconnect route
Published Sep 18, 2025 · Updated Sep 18, 2025
Information disclosure in PureVPN Linux CLI 2.0.1 and GUI 2.10.0 allows remote attackers to learn a user's real IPv6 address. After a network transition, Router Advertisements install a default IPv6 route while the client leaves ip6tables OUTPUT at ACCEPT, bypassing the tunnel. Exposure requires IPv6 connectivity and a Wi-Fi or Ethernet reconnect or system resume while kill-switch protection is expected; other platforms are unaffected.
